New video presenting Light.Touch.Matters

A new video is made that introduces the EU-funded project Light.Touch.Matters, in which designers and material researchers have joined forces to develop a completely new generation of smart materials that can sense touch and respond with luminescence. The base technologies are novel piezo plastics and flexible organic light-emitting diodes (OLEDs). Being thin, flexible and formable, these ‘light touch materials’ promise to revolutionize product design by integrating luminescence and touch in such...

Lunchtime Talk at “Watershed”, Bristol (UK)

Molly Price, UK based associate partner at Diffus Design will be guest speaker at  “Watershed“. She will introduce our approach and Design philosophy through our latest EU collaborative research project: CREATIF, Digital creative tools for digital printing of smart fabrics. The CREATIF research consortium are developing collaborative software tools and a smart fabric printer that will be used to design and print electronic inks onto textiles. Designers will be able to print fabrics with interactive...
